Squid Jigsaw
Squid Jigsaw is a fun online puzzle game. Drag the pieces into right position using mouse. Solving puzzles is relaxing, rewarding, and keeps your brain sharp. You need to spend $1000 to be able to purchase one of the following pictures. You have three modes for each picture from which the hardest mode brings more money. You have a total of 10 pictures.
Master Squid Jigsaw: Instructions
Use mouse on desktop or touch on your mobile device.
